we have Atlas copco make GX7 model screw compressor. When we started the air compressor, it working ok. Loading 6kg/cm2 & off loading 7.5kg/cm2. If the working pressure reaches the maximum limit, the solenoid valve is de-energised venting the control air, the inlet valve closes completely & the unloading valve opens completely. The compressor will run fully unloaded. If the compressor keeps running unloaded for uninterrupted period of 150 seconds, it will be stopped. The compressor will automatically restart when the net pressure drops to the minimum limit. We have problem of tripping at overload when automatically restart when the net pressure drops to the minimum limit. Surendra Mahajan, Nasik, India
